Our History

Tehran Maravigna-Covino (Mama T) was born in America and volunteered in many organisations and activities. She was raised by parents that embrace humanitarian values. These values instilled in her a commitment to be of service to others. Her family was involved with the Medical Missionaries of Mary, a religious institute of the Catholic Church that is dedicated to providing health care to the undeveloped world. It was through this exposure that Tehran became interested in volunteering in Africa. She had an opportunity to make several trips to Ghana volunteering at an orphanage and a disabled centre. During these trips she understood the challenges that people with disabilities experienced (PWD). She eventually relocated to Ghana with the mission to assist PWD to achieve economic stability and freedom from begging on the streets. No More Neglect Foundation was formed with the intent to empower PWD through vocational training and facilitation of employment opportunities. She has hope that the destigmatization of PWD will change one person at a time. Tehran’s relentless determination integrity and passion fuels our project.
